#if defined key_gosac !! !! tracer background: xinitri !! -------------------------- real xinitri common/cxinitri/xinitri !! Gas exchange variables and settings !! ----------------------------------- REAL patm(jpi,jpj), kwco2(jpi,jpj), & pco2(jpi,jpj,jptra),ppres(jpi,jpj,12), & pco2m(jpi,jpj,jptra),dpco2m(jpi,jpj,jptra), & trnm(jpi,jpj,jpk,jptra),alkm(jpi,jpj,jpk), & dicm(jpi,jpj,jptra),dicmi(jpi,jpj,jptra), & dicm1(jptra),dicm3(jptra),pco2m1,dpco2m1, & dicm14(2) COMMON /gasexch/ patm,kwco2,pco2,ppres,pco2m,dpco2m,trnm, & dicm,dicmi,dicm1,dicm3,pco2m1,dpco2m1,dicm14 !! Co2 system !!--------- REAL alk(jpi,jpj,jpk),smoy,co2star(jpi,jpj,jptra), & co2starair(jpi,jpj,jptra) REAL drtsafe,sit,scco2(jpi,jpj),st(jpi,jpj),ft(jpi,jpj) REAL dic(jpi,jpj,jptra),ta_kbr(jpi,jpj),borat(jpi,jpj) REAL hi(jpi,jpj,jptra),alkc(jpi,jpj,jptra) COMMON/sysco2/alk,smoy,co2star,co2starair,drtsafe, & sit,scco2,st,ft,borat,dic,ta_kbr, & hi,alkc REAL ks(jpi,jpj),k0,k1(jpi,jpj),k2(jpi,jpj),kw(jpi,jpj) REAL kb(jpi,jpj),kf(jpi,jpj) REAL k1p(jpi,jpj),k2p(jpi,jpj),k3p(jpi,jpj),ksi(jpi,jpj) common/cstsysco2/ks,k0,k1,k2,kw,k1p,k2p,k3p,ksi,kf,kb !! !! flux air-mer et flux virtuel !!--------------------------- REAL qtr(jpi,jpj,jptra),qtrv(jpi,jpj,jptra), & qtcum(jpi,jpj,jptra),qtvcum(jpi,jpj,jptra) REAL jsum(jptra) REAL jsumv(jptra) REAL trnmoy(jptra),correct REAL flsum(jptra),flvsum(jptra) REAL atcm(jptra) REAL qtrm(jpi,jpj,jptra),qtrvm(jpi,jpj,jptra) REAL fdecay(jpi,jpj,jpk),dcum(jpi,jpj,jpk) INTEGER datedeb, istart, nan, mois, jour COMMON/cflux/ qtr, qtrv, qtcum, datedeb, istart, nan, mois, jour, & trnmoy,correct,jsum,jsumv, & flsum,atcm,qtvcum, & qtrm,qtrvm,fdecay,dcum REAL bt (jpi,jpj,jpk),area(jpi,jpj) rlareak(jpk), rlvolk(jpk), rlvolume, & COMMON/cenerg/bt,area,rlareak,rlvolk,rlvolume !! variables used for the wind:TEMPORARY! REMOVE! REAL xkw(jpi,jpj),wind(jpi,jpj,12),fice(jpi,jpj) COMMON/cvent/xkw,wind,fice REAL xmatco2(jptra),watmos,wco2,xmatmos CHARACTER*8 fscen COMMON/catm/xmatco2,watmos,wco2,xmatmos,fscen INTEGER nco2rec, nc14rec(nzon), latzon(jpi,jpj) INTEGER nsite,imsit(jptra),jmsit(jptra),kmsit(jptra) REAL yrco2rec(maxrec), atmco2rec(maxrec) REAL yrc14rec(maxrec14,nzon), atmc14rec(maxrec14,nzon) REAL gabsyr0,gabsyr1 REAL month_model,day_model REAL year_model,emico2rec(maxrec),year_model0 REAL atmco2_t(jptra),emico2_t(jptra) REAL atmc14_t(nzon),atmc14(jpi,jpj) REAL fagos,pumpgos,zinject,analt(100),analt1(100) LOGICAL lfiratm COMMON/parhist/nco2rec, yrco2rec, atmco2rec, & emico2rec,nc14rec,yrc14rec, & atmc14rec,atmc14,latzon, & year_model,atmco2_t,emico2_t,year_model0,lfiratm COMMON/cgosac/ gabsyr0,gabsyr1,nsite,imsit, & jmsit,kmsit,fagos,pumpgos,zinject, & analt,analt1 #endif